What you'll be doing:

  • Lead new product development, upgrades, and improvements for flexible endoscopes.
  • Design, test, and develop prototypes, including manufacturing transition.
  • Develop and refine test protocols and process documentation.
  • Investigate product failures and recommend corrective actions.
  • Support manufacturability of designs, ensuring product performance meets specifications.

What you'll need to be considered:

  • BS in Mechanical Engineering or related field with a focus on mechanical design.
  • 6+ years of experience in design or project engineering.
  • 3+ years in medical product development.
  • Proficiency in SolidWorks and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, MS Project).
  • Experience leading project teams or supervising technical staff.
  • Tool shop experience and strong knowledge of standard engineering practices.

Who we are:

KARL STORZ is an independent, family-owned company headquartered in Germany's renowned MedTech manufacturing region. For 80 years, we've pioneered the most groundbreaking innovations in endoscopic surgery, video imaging, and OR integration to benefit patients and healthcare providers alike.

With a 9000+ employees worldwide, we pride ourselves on harnessing cutting-edge technology, precise workmanship, and unrivaled customer support. In doing so, we help healthcare facilities manage costs, streamline operations, and deliver positive patient outcomes.
